Having fled her childhood home, noblewoman Sarah Paine has one thought when she barges into Gregor McTavish’s office… Escaping the blackguards chasing her. She never expected the brawny Highlander to endanger his life to help her, or that his gallantry and kindness would earn her trust and eventually win her heart. Neither could she anticipate the impossible choice she’d have to make…Her love for Gregor or her brother’s safety.
When Gregor left Scotland to start a new life in England, he gave up his dream of becoming a doctor. A year later, bored and no closer to finding the contentment he sought, he reluctantly decides to return home. Until a desperate, bonnie lass interrupts his plans. He convinces Sarah to trust him and accept his protection, but what was meant as a distraction becomes something much more meaningful, and he doesn’t ever want to let her go.
For the first time in his life, Gregor anticipates celebrating Christmas, but the madman pursuing Sarah casts a shadow over the holiday. Can the Yuletide work its magic, allowing Gregor to apprehend the fiend and at last bring him and Sarah the love and peace they desperately seek?

Gregor McTavish had to wait the longest of any of my characters to have his story told. I first introduced him in THE HIGHLANDER'S HEIRESS, and he made many appearances in the other Highland Heather Romancing a Scot: Castle Brides Series books. Initially, I planned on him marrying Lily Ellsworth, sister to my heroine in TRIUMPH AND TREASURE, but something kept niggling at me that she wasn't quite right for Gregor.
Then Sarah's character introduced herself to me one day, and the more I got to know her, the more I became convinced she was perfect for Gregor. She's independent and intelligent—a woman who doesn't trust easily. But Gregor is just the man to teach her to trust again.
I know that the Scots didn't celebrate Christmas for centuries in Scotland, but as this story is set in Regency England, Gregor gets introduced to many Christmas traditions. I hope you enjoy reading his and Sarah's story and that you'll be intrigued enough to read the other books in the Highland Heather Romancing a Scot: Castle Brides Series.
Many of the characters also appear in my The Honorable Rogues® series.

East India Docks, London England29 December 1720
The oak entry to Stapleton Shipping and Supplies flew open, and a wet young man bolted inside, his chest rising and falling as he gasped for breath. Panic pinched his thin face as he swiftly shut the door behind him. He grasped a small blade wedged into the worn leather belt encircling his navy bridge coat as his frightened gaze careened from corner to corner of Gregor McTavish's office.
Gregor had seen that same terrified look in the ebony eyes of a fox caught in a snare. Still grasping the quill hovering over his account books, while gripping the dirk he'd yanked from his boot when the youth dashed inside, he relaxed his tense posture.
This scared spitless waif, his back angled toward him while peeking at the pier around the window sash, wasn't a threat. Scrutinizing the dreary, water-soaked gray docks, Gregor lowered the quill while slipping his blade back into his boot.
Rain pelted a trio of burly, unkempt thugs heatedly arguing several yards away. Wrath contorted their apparent leader's face, and he flung a stocky arm toward a narrow alley a block farther along the wharf.
The largest of the other men shook his head, and the brute drove his open hand into the man's chest then smacked the shorter, swarthy-skinned sailor on the side of the head with enough force to send him stumbling backward a few steps.
Fists balled, the other man took a menacing step forward, but the bully puffed out his chest and yelled something. Whatever he said stalled the other man mid-step. After a slight pause and exchanging infuriated glances, his two companions thundered off.
Where to, and why did every instinct suggest the lad would know? Gregor veered a swift, hooded glance toward the boy before refocusing his regard on the sailor.
Only three buildings opened directly onto this section of docks. Was his uninvited visitor fleeing those thugs?
His hands on his hips, a fierce scowl pulling the corners of his eyes and mouth downward, the remaining sailor rotated slowly to the left and then to the right. He obviously searched for something. Or someone. His acute gaze swept past Stapleton Shipping and Supplies then slowly gravitated back.
Even from his seat, Gregor recognized the shrewdness quirking the sailor's mouth and gleaming in his narrowed eyes fixated on his office.
His nape prickled.
Danger.
He stood, pushing his unfashionably long hair over his shoulder. In the Highlands, he seldom tied it back, and he oft' forgot to do so in the morning since moving to London almost a year ago. He rather enjoyed the shocked expressions his blond mane caused the stuffy upper echelons of society.
The boy's narrow shoulders and back quaked. From cold or fear?
"Can I help ye?"
The lad spun to face him, his frightened gaze ricocheting about the office once more.
Nae, no' a laddie. A lass. A comely one at that.
"I'm Gregor McTavish." He introduced himself, careful to keep his tone calm and soothing in the hopes he might alleviate some of her fright. "My cousin's wife owns these buildin's and this establishment."
"Those men attempted to abduct me." Still breathing hard, she motioned toward the window. "Might I stay here for a few minutes until the last one leaves?"
"Aye, of course." Brutes, like those outside, had no honorable business with bonnie lasses.
At first glance, because of her height, bulky, dark blue overcoat, and sailor's cap, Gregor had mistaken her for a boy. She wasn't as young as he'd first believed either, though she certainly was not on the shelf. About the ages of his Ferguson step-cousins--somewhere in her early to mid-twenties, he'd guess.
Another inspection of the dock sent alarm, sparking up his spine.
The unsavory fellow tramped across the wooden walkway, straight for Stapleton Shipping.
Damnation.
"Quick, lass. Come here. He's comin'." Gregor made an urgent gesture. "Hide beneath my desk. Now.".
In a blink, she dashed across the room, and he stepped back to allow her to crawl into the kneehole.
No sooner had Gregor resumed his seat and dipped his quill in the inkwell than the office door sprang open again. With deliberate intent, he took his time and finished the entry. His mind on the terrified woman crouched inches from his knees, he almost swore upon realizing he'd recorded two hundred and fifty barrels of molasses instead of twenty-five.
The sailor blocking the entry roughly cleared his throat and angrily stamped his feet. The wind blasted rain into the entrance, yet the man made no effort to shut the door.
The blighter earned himself a longer wait. Gregor suppressed a grin and dipped the nib into the ink again.
"Give me a moment," he muttered, taking far longer than a child's first attempt to form the letters of each word. After scribbling a few more lines--he might've ordered more flour than the whole village of Craigcutty could consume in a year--he finished and set the quill aside.
Twisting his mouth into a thin, hard smile, he rested a forearm on the desk and took the blackguard's measure from greasy brown hair, unshaven face and stained clothing, to his even filthier boots. The man's rank odor wafted across the room, and despite the open entry, Gregor's nostrils twitched in protest.
"Come to apply for one of the crew openin's, have ye?" He nonchalantly cradled his jaw in his palm. "Have ye any experience?"
